1994 Report on Spray-N-Grow
Spray-N-Grow Schedule
June 10, 1994: 70 degrees, 170 ounces in 140 gallons of water
July 5, 1994: 78 degrees, 170 ounces in 140 gallons of water
We used about 32 gallons per acre. The apples also received a regular schedule of sprays according to the 1994 New England Pest Management Guide.
Winter Weather Conditions
The 1993-1994 winter was very cold and windy. We lost almost 10% of our trees to winter injury. Many of the remaining trees had their fruit buds injured and did not bear fruit this year.
Summer Weather Conditions
We had a beautiful summer. There was ample sunshine and rain. We didn’t have a frost until after all the apples were picked.
Results
We treated our Haralsons with Spray-N-Grow for the first time this year. The results were great! We had better color than we have ever had. The apples were ripe earlier – this is very important to us because we are so far north we have a shorter growing season. We achieved the same results with our Haralson apples as we had with the Connell Reds.
Conclusion
We will continue to use Spray-N-Grow. We will use it on the whole orchard next year. It is as important for the Haralsons as the Connell Reds.
